About Volga Christian School

Volga Christian School serves 63 students in grades PK through 8 in the small community of Volga, South Dakota. This elementary school maintains an intimate learning environment with a 9.5:1 student-teacher ratio, supported by 7 full-time equivalent teachers who can provide personalized attention to each child. The school has earned recognition for its educational quality, receiving a 7.4 out of 10 rating from MySchoolScout and ranking 13th among 56 elementary schools statewide, placing it in the 79th percentile for South Dakota schools.

This strong performance reflects the school's commitment to academic excellence in its close-knit educational setting. Volga Christian School is situated in a stable, family-oriented community where the median household income reaches $75,676 and home values average $253,400. The area maintains a low poverty rate of just 6.8%, with 30% of residents holding bachelor's degrees or higher, indicating a community that values education and provides a supportive environment for children's learning.

Located in rural Brookings County, the school benefits from the advantages of small-town living while maintaining high educational standards. What Parents Should Know

With an enrollment of 63 students, Volga Christian School is a smaller school where families often find a close-knit community atmosphere. Smaller settings can mean more individual attention from teachers and staff, though they may offer fewer extracurricular options than larger schools.

With a student-teacher ratio of 9.5:1, Volga Christian School offers a notably low ratio compared to the national average. This typically means smaller class sizes and more opportunities for one-on-one interaction between students and teachers.

As a private school, Volga Christian School operates independently from the local public school district. Families considering this school should inquire about tuition costs, financial aid availability, and the admissions process. Private schools are not required to follow the same curriculum standards as public schools, which can be either an advantage or a consideration depending on your priorities.

Community Profile

The community surrounding Volga Christian School has a median household income of $73,995. It is an area where 35% of adults hold a bachelor's degree or higher. The median home value in the area is $243,900, with a median rent of $1,026/month. The local poverty rate of 6.2% is relatively low. Residents enjoy a short average commute of 17 minutes.
